Abstract

Indonesia is an area that is vulnerable to disaster risk, including the province of West Sumatra. Disaster mitigation in reducing the risk of disasters is needed to be owned by the community. Disaster mitigation in reducing the risk of disasters is a skill that is needed by the community. In at-risk groups such as the elderly, the ability to mitigate, especially for self-interest, is very necessary. So that disaster mitigation education training activities are needed for the elderly group. The purpose of this study was to explore the preparedness of the elderly in dealing with earthquakes, with disaster mitigation education in RW 10, Pasie Nan Tigo Village. This research is a qualitative research with a descriptive approach. The ten participants were taken using purposive sampling technique in the interview process. The interview results were transcribed verbatim and processed to produce 3 main themes, namely, knowledge, attitudes and evacuation plan. The elderly already have knowledge about what to do to save themselves when a disaster occurs, where to go if a disaster occurs. Disaster mitigation education programs are known to improve the knowledge and skills of the elderly, so this activity needs to be carried out continuously and sustainably.
